Idaho Code § 17-203

Effect of reversal

C.C.P. 1881, § 664; R.S., R.C., & C.L., § 4833; C.S., § 7175; I.C.A., § 11-403.

When the order or decree appointing an executor, administrator or guardian is reversed on appeal for error, and not for want of jurisdiction of the court, all lawful acts in administration upon the estate, performed by such executor, administrator or guardian, if he have [has] qualified, are as valid as if such order or decree had been affirmed.
